Chennai: A bomb threat issued to well-known actress Trisha’s residence on Friday turned out to be a hoax.
Sources said that the police swung into action as soon as they received information and arrived at her residence in Teynampet swiftly.
Police personnel along with sniffer dogs conducted a thorough search of Trisha’s residence, only to realise that the threat was a hoax.
Sources added that prominent dignitaries such as Tamil Nadu Chief Minister M K Stalinand had also received similar threats.
Although the threats have been declared a hoax, the Tamil Nadu police is leaving no stone unturned to find out those behind such threats as off late, there has been a considerable increase in such threats.
